High-speed rail opponents collecting signatures to block funding
(Source: KABC-TV Los Angeles, March 19, 2012)
SACRAMENTO, Calif. — Critics of California's high-speed rail proposal are trying to get an initiative on the November ballot, but Democrats call it a political ploy. A Republican state senator is collecting signatures, hoping to get a measure on the ballot that will prevent the state from issuing bonds to help pay for California's high-speed rail project. But a political rival says it's really about his campaign for Congress in Northern California.
